Nanotechnology enters the realm of superconductors
EU-funded researchers succeeded in substantially increasing the current that thin, high-temperature superconductor films can conduct without loss in lengths suitable for commercial use. Results can change the way energy is produced and transmitted, enabling for example lossless power grids or motors and generators, and can produce extremely powerful magnets.
